Article 8 - Cecil County
95-1.
There shall be paid to the Board of County Commissioners, before recording any
deed or other instrument involving the transfer of an interest in land, a transfer fee in
the amount of [three dollars ($3.)] $10.
SECTION 2. AND BE IT FURTHER ENACTED, That this Act shall take effect
July 1, 2000.
Approved April 25, 2000.

CHAPTER 48
(Senate Bill 92)
AN ACT concerning
Cecil County - Public Facilities Bonds
FOR the purpose of authorizing and empowering the County Commissioners of Cecil
County, from time to time, to borrow not more than $8,000,000 in order to
finance the cost of the construction and improvement of certain public facilities
in Cecil County and to effect that borrowing by the issuance and sale at public or
private sale of its general obligation bonds in like par amount; empowering the
County to fix and determine, by resolution, the form, tenor, interest rate or rates
or method of determining the same, terms, conditions, maturities, and all other
details incident to the issuance and sale of the bonds; empowering the County to
issue refunding bonds for the purchase or redemption of bonds in advance of
maturity; empowering and directing the County to levy, impose, and collect,
annually, ad valorem taxes in rate and amount sufficient to provide funds for
the payment of the maturing principal of and interest on the bonds; exempting
the bonds and refunding bonds, and the interest thereon and any income
derived therefrom, from all State, county, municipal, and other taxation in the
State of Maryland; and relating generally to the issuance and sale of the bonds
by Cecil County.
SECTION 1. BE I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F
MARYLAND, That, as used in this Act, the term "County" means that body politic
and corporate of the State of Maryland known as the County Commissioners of Cecil
County; and the term "public facilities" "construction and improvement of public
facilities" means the costs of alteration, construction, reconstruction, enlargement,
expansion, extension, improvement, replacement, rehabilitation, renovation,
upgrading and repair, and related costs for architectural, financial, legal, planning,
designing, or engineering services, for public capital projects in Cecil County,
including any finance charges or interest prior to or during such financing and any
other costs or expenditures incurred by the County in connection with the projects.
